Whole-house repipe by home size: Alhambra vs Bonita Springs
Repipe cost scales with how many bathrooms and fixtures the crew has to reach — more baths means more runs, more wall and ceiling access, and more labor. Pricing below assumes standard single-story access.

How do you budget a major plumbing job?
Repipes and sewer lines are scope-driven — the method and what's underground decide the price. Our editors on the trade-offs.
The diagnosis-first case
Never budget a sewer or repipe job from a guess. A camera inspection confirms the real scope and stops you paying for work you don't need — or being blindsided by work you do.
The material case
PEX is cheaper, faster and freeze-tolerant; copper costs more but lasts longer and some buyers prefer it. Match the material to your climate and how long you'll own the home.
The method case
Trenchless repair costs more per foot but saves your driveway, landscaping and the restoration bill. Traditional dig is cheaper upfront only if there's little to tear up and rebuild.
Get the camera inspection first, weigh trenchless against the full restoration cost — not just the dig — and pick pipe material for your climate. The scope, not the brand, sets the price.
